Dataflow control instruction generation device, dataflow control instruction generation method, and dataflow control instruction generation program

US2019266162A1 · US · A1

Patent metadata
FieldValue
Publication numberUS-2019266162-A1
Application numberUS-201716346558-A
CountryUS
Kind codeA1
Filing dateOct 16, 2017
Priority dateDec 27, 2016
Publication dateAug 29, 2019
Grant date

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Provided are a dataflow control command generation apparatus, a dataflow control command generation method, and a dataflow control command generation program by which open data is distributed as appropriate and open data can be smoothly used by an application. A dataflow control command generation apparatus includes a first data-side metadata acquisition unit configured to acquire first data-side metadata that is information regarding first data, an application-side metadata acquisition unit configured to acquire application-side metadata that is information regarding an application that provides a service using first data, a matching unit configured to extract first data that meets a requirement of an application through matching between the first data-side metadata and the application-side metadata, and a transmission unit configured to transmit, to a user terminal apparatus that executes the application, a dataflow control command including information for acquiring the first data from a database storing the extracted first data.

First claim

Opening claim text (preview).

1 . A dataflow control command generation apparatus comprising: a first data-side metadata acquisition unit configured to acquire first data-side metadata that is information regarding first data; an application-side metadata acquisition unit configured to acquire application-side metadata that is information regarding an application that provides a service using the first data; a matching unit configured to extract first data that meets a requirement of the application through matching between the first data-side metadata and the application-side metadata; and a transmission unit configured to transmit, to a user terminal apparatus that executes the application, a dataflow control command including information for acquiring the first data from a database in which the first data extracted by the matching unit is stored. 2 . The dataflow control command generation apparatus according to claim 1 , wherein the transmission unit is configured to transmit the dataflow control command to a first data management apparatus that manages the first data extracted by the matching unit. 3 . The dataflow control command generation apparatus according to claim 1 , further comprising a metadata generation unit configured to generate the first data-side metadata based on the content of the first data. 4 . The dataflow control command generation apparatus according to claim 3 , wherein the metadata generation unit is configured to retrieve the first data based on a vocabulary corresponding to a genre to which the first data belongs, and extract the first data-side metadata from the first data. 5 . The dataflow control command generation apparatus according to claim 1 , wherein the dataflow control command transmitted by the transmission unit includes API data for calling processing in which the first data is acquired by the application from the database in which the first data is stored. 6 . The dataflow control command generation apparatus according to claim 1 , further comprising: a second data-side metadata acquisition unit configured to acquire second data-side metadata that is information regarding second data, wherein the matching unit is configured to extract second data that meets a requirement of the application through matching between the second data-side metadata and the application-side metadata, the transmission unit is configured to transmit, to a second data management apparatus that manages the second data extracted by the matching unit, a dataflow control command in which the second data extracted by the matching unit and the application are specified, and the dataflow control command generation apparatus further comprises a determination unit configured to determine which of the first data-side metadata or the second data-side metadata is to be matched with the application-side metadata by the matching unit. 7 . The dataflow control command generation apparatus according to claim 1 , further comprising: a second data-side metadata acquisition unit configured to acquire second data-side metadata regarding second data, wherein the matching unit is configured to extract second data that meets a requirement of the application through matching between the second data-side metadata and the application-side metadata, the transmission unit is configured to transmit, to a second data management apparatus that manages the second data extracted by the matching unit, a dataflow control command in which the second data extracted by the matching unit and the application are specified, and the matching unit is configured to preferentially match the first data-side metadata with the application-side metadata rather than the second data-side metadata. 8 . The dataflow control command generation apparatus according to claim 6 , wherein the transmission unit is configured to transmit, to the second data management apparatus, a dataflow control command for transmitting push-type second data to the application, if the second data-side metadata is matched with the application-side metadata by the matching unit. 9 . The dataflow control command generation apparatus according to claim 6 , wherein the first data includes data stored in the database, and the second data includes data output from a sensor. 10 . The dataflow control command generation apparatus according to claim 6 , wherein the first data includes data that can be secondarily used for free, and the second data includes data that cannot be secondarily used or data that can be secondarily used with a fee. 11 . A dataflow control command generation method comprising: a first step of acquiring first data-side metadata that is information regarding first data; a second step of acquiring application-side metadata that is information regarding an application that provides a service using the first data; a third step of extracting first data that meets a requirement of the application through matching between the first data-side metadata and the application-side metadata; and a fourth step of transmitting, to a user terminal apparatus that executes the application, a dataflow control command including information for acquiring the first data from a database in which the first data extracted in the third step is stored. 12 . A non-transitory computer-readable medium storing a dataflow control command generation program for causing a computer to function as a first data-side metadata acquisition unit configured to acquire first data-side metadata that is information regarding first data; an application-side metadata acquisition unit configured to acquire application-side metadata that is information regarding an application that provides a service using the first data; a matching unit configured to extract first data that meets a requirement of the application through matching between the first data-side metadata and the application-side metadata; and a transmission unit configured to transmit, to a user terminal apparatus that executes the application, a dataflow control command including information for acquiring the first data from a database in which the first data extracted by the matching unit is stored. 13 . The dataflow control command generation apparatus according to claim 2 , further comprising: a second data-side metadata acquisition unit configured to acquire second data-side metadata that is information regarding second data, wherein the matching unit is configured to extract second data that meets a requirement of the application through matching between the second data-side metadata and the application-side metadata, the transmission unit is configured to transmit, to a second data management apparatus that manages the second data extracted by the matching unit, a dataflow control command in which the second data extracted by the matching unit and the application are specified, and the dataflow control command generation apparatus further comprises a determination unit configured to determine which of the first data-side metadata or the second data-side metadata is to be matched with the application-side metadata by the matching unit. 14 . The dataflow control command generation apparatus according to claim 3 , further comprising: a second data-side metadata acquisition unit configured to acquire second data-side metadata that is information regarding second data, wherein the matching unit is configured to extract second data that meets a requirement of the application through matching between the second data-side metadata and the application-side metadata, the transmission unit is configured to transmit, to a second data man

Assignees

Inventors

Classifications

  • Updates performed during online database operations; commit processing · CPC title

  • Binary matching operations · CPC title

  • Information retrieval; Database structures therefor; File system structures therefor · CPC title

  • Query processing ·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US2019266162A1 cover?
Provided are a dataflow control command generation apparatus, a dataflow control command generation method, and a dataflow control command generation program by which open data is distributed as appropriate and open data can be smoothly used by an application. A dataflow control command generation apparatus includes a first data-side metadata acquisition unit configured to acquire first data-si…
Who is the assignee on this patent?
Omron Tateisi Electronics Co
What technology area does this patent fall under?
Primary CPC classification G06F16/24558. Mapped technology areas include Physics.
When was this patent published?
Publication date Thu Aug 29 2019 00:00:00 GMT+0000 (Coordinated Universal Time) (A1).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).